WebFeb 16, 2024 · Following the first rule, if you spend $20,000 a year, you’ll need about $500,000 to retire comfortably – a number that seems a lot more attainable than the $1 million mark. Going by the second rule (using a median individual income of about $35,000), you arrive at just over $600,000 need for retirement (70 percent X 35,000 + 25 years). WebAug 17, 2024 · Based on average annual spending for American seniors and the national average life expectancy at age 65 of 19.4 years, the average American will spend about $987,000 from retirement age... WebJun 14, 2024 · Basically, Treasury says if you can maintain 65-75 per cent of your pre-retirement income (after tax) you'll be ok. Michael Rafferty, an associate professor in international business at RMIT, says most retirees won't even need that much. He blames super companies for peddling anxiety and fear around retirement benchmarks.
